Lure And Line
Lighter line also can increase action on some baits... Years ago reading a line study hypo, indications were anything over about 10 pd. line would create noise, as well as additional drag... But I don't see drag being a issue, generally in freshwater, but primarily saltwater... I have always used light line 10 and under for most tactics and 20 for close combat apps.. Though there are exceptions of course....

Catching Bass Chasing Schooling Threadfin
Don't feel so bad.... With thousands of Baitfish around, it's not so unheard of.... Try dropping a soft plastic into the pod... And just let it float/ shimmy thru the baitfish and maybe you will pick up some fish or.. A bigger fish.... A drop shot tube rig has great action too... As well as other baits ( soft plastic )

Premature Hook Sets?
Largemouth Bass, don't play with a plastic worm, they open and suck that bait in to eat/ swallow.. That's it. Plastic ( soft ) and Jigs? Are so diffrent from each other, on jigs? Yea, a faster hookset is usually needed... If you are just learning to T-rig a plastic worm, you need to quit jerking on every little bump... There is structure you are going to feel as well. Watch you're line, I have let fish run 10 seconds on plastics then jerk... They just hang on way long... Not so much on a jig though. Bluegills can and do harass plastic worms.. You got to learn the Diff.... Feel you're line too, it's not so scientific as soo many want you to believe. It's nature, fish got to ( want to ) eat... The plastic worm is the best bait you will ever use.
